Part IVAuditors, actuaries and accounts
Division 1The auditors and actuary of a general insurer

46 Notification of appointment as an auditor or actuary

(1)

Within 14 days after a general insurer appoints a person as an auditor or actuary, the insurer must give APRA written notice of these matters:

(a)

the person’s name;

(b)

details of the person’s qualifications and experience;

(c)

the date of the appointment;

(d)

any other matter specified for the purposes of this section by the prudential standards.

(2)

Within 14 days after a person stops being the principal auditor or the actuary of a general insurer, the insurer must give APRA written notice of that event (including the date on which it happened and the reasons for and circumstances of the event).
